PRGF is an innovative regenerative therapy.
Plasma Rich in Growth Factors (PRGF) might not have surfaced in your dental conversations previously, but we’re here to shed light on a technique we’ve been seamlessly incorporating for an extended period, and with very compelling reasons.
Platelets are well-known for their clotting abilities, but they also contain growth factors that can trigger cell reproduction and stimulate tissue regeneration or healing in the treated area. Platelet-rich plasma is simply blood that contains more platelets than normal.

Qualites of PRGF

Acceleration of the recovery and healing process after undergoing a surgical treatment in the oral cavity.

Reduction of inflammation in the affected area. Reduction of infection in smokers and diabetics.

Improved bone regeneration after tooth extraction and less possibilities of rejection on dental implants.

When to use PRGF
Our doctors recommend the use of Plasma Rich in Growth Factors in the following cases, although the situation of each individual patient must always be taken into account:
- In people undergoing surgery, when an implant is placed immediately after a dental extraction.
- For cases where the patient has undergone a complex tooth extraction and must wait for some time before placing implants.
- In bone regeneration treatments.
- In cystectomies or apicoectomy surgeries.

What is the
process to obtain
the plasma?
It is a fairly simple procedure; Is created with a blood sample from the patient. Se sample is placed it into a device called a centrifuge that rapidly spins the sample.
As a result of this centrifugation procedure, the platelets are separated from the red and white blood cells and a clot of plasma rich in growth factors is obtained, Later, this plasma is used in surgery, placing it in the affected area and sutured.
